Glad you're having better luck with 30w. You should be getting at least 70% snr on that sat.
Are you sure you're not making the same mistake for 23.5e ie. scanning a single transponder instead of the entire satellite? Although it does sound like a line of sight issue as it has a similar elevation to 30w and if you're now getting 30w then you shouldn't have any issues with 23.5e bar such as trees. I'm guessing Ocko TV scanned in on 23.5e? That always scans for me even when the others don't.
Nevemind. If it is the tree then it's only the one sat affected by the sound of things which is not the end of the world and you'll still get the channels come autumn.
If you check dishpointer.com you can check exactly where your line of sight is for each sat and know for sure whether 23.5e is affected by the tree.
